Legion of Honour. With the approval of the King, President Poincare' has decorated the following Members of the Royal Aero Club with the Legion of Honour for gallantry during the operations between August 21st and 30th, 1914 :— Major H. R. M. Brooke-Popham, R.F.G Major J. F. A. Higgins, D.S.O., R.F.C. Presentation to Club Library. Mr. H. Massac Buist has kindly presented to the Club Library a copy of his book " Aircraft in the German War." New Members. Members are reminded that according to the Rules, the Annual Subscription of any New Member they may propose, who is elected between November lit and December 31st of this year, will cover the period up to December 31st, 1916. Royal Aero Club Burgee. Burgees, embodying the design recently approved by His Majesty the King, namely the Royal Crown with the Caduceus, can now be obtained by Members from the Royal Aero Club, price 6J. each. B. STEVENSON, Assistant Secretary. 166, Piccadilly, W. FROM THE BRITISH FLYING GROUNDS. Royal Aero Club Eastchurch Flying Grounds. THERE was not so much flying last week owing to the weather being rather rough. The Sopwith and Vickers' gun 'buses were out, Flight Commander Ireland leaving for service on the former; also four Shorts and Maurice Farman. Flight Commander Babington and Lieut. Pickles flew over from the Isle of Grain, returning the same day (Wednesday). The airship " Astra - Torres " passed over the aero drome on Wednesday, keeping very low. Brighton-Shoreham Aerodrome. Pashley Bros, and Hale School.—Instructors for last week, E. and C. Pashley. Up with instructors, J. Sibley, J. Morrison, circuits and eights, J. Woodhouse, T. Cole, Menelas Babiotis, C. Winchester. Machines in use, two Henry Farmans, one Avro, one Pashley biplane. Capt. Perkins has returned to the school after his rest cure. London Aerodrome, Collindale Avenue, Hendon. Grahame-White School.—Last Saturday week, Prob. Flight Sub-Lieuts. England and Morgan took brevet tests and gained certificate. Prob. Flight Sub- Lieuts. Hodsoll and Price, straights with Instructors Manton and Russell. On Sunday, Prob. Flight Sub-Lieuts. Bray, Cooper and Barnes, straights with Instructors Shepherd and Russell. Monday, Prob. Flight Sub-Lieuts. Ffield, solo straights, Groves and Young straights with Instructors Manton and Russell. Mr. Carabajal circuits and eights. Mr. Easter solo circuits. • jM m mm ^ '< •^ % Ik ' Mr. P.
